We are looking for individuals or groups that can sew, knit or crochet. Many of our patients would benefit from warm knitted or crocheted socks. The kind that don't fit tightly, rise above the ankle, and provide warmth to cold feet. We are also looking for creative individuals to sew Fidget Blankets for our Alzheimer/Dementia patients. Fidget blankets sit on a lap or table, keeping fingers busy. If you are interested in becoming a volunteer there is an interview/application process and then training.
